ATMs in Japan ACL'03 attendees
should be aware that most Japanese ATMs are not connected to
US and European banking networks, so it may be wise not to
rely solely on ATMs for obtaining cash in Japan. Visa and
Mastercard are usually accepted at major restaurants and
hotels, but you may wish to use travellers checks, cash
advances on credit cards or other means to obtain cash while
visiting Japan. In Japan, there is
no need to give tips anywhere including hotels, restaurants
and taxis where people usually give tips in other
countries. The desk is located on the 1st floor of the JR Sapporo Station Complex and is open from 9:00 to 17:30, July 6.
